Deliver clear, concise and impactful information to your board.

This practical course equips you with the skills and insights needed to prepare high-quality board papers that inform, guide, and support effective decision-making.

You’ll gain a clear understanding of the processes, techniques, and common challenges involved in reporting to boards. Learn how to craft reports that are relevant, accurate, and aligned with board expectations. This course enables directors to fulfil their oversight, leadership, and regulatory responsibilities with confidence.

More details about the course

Learning objectives
  • Examine the importance of board reporting (i.e., s 180 and related compliance issues) and identify different types of “reporting”.
  • Identify the process and challenges of preparing and delivering board papers.
  • Understand the flow of information to and from the board, in order to achieve a correct balance of information.
  • Recognise the relationship between board reporting, corporate strategy and the process of balancing a strategic agenda to address the board’s priorities.
Course structure

Section A – Governance Principles

  • How boards function
  • Sources of information
  • Forms of reporting
  • Reporting and strategic planning
  • Issues

Section B – Professional Practices

  • The reporting process
  • Issues
  • Guidelines and format

Section C – Personal Thinking

  • Case study: Near Enough Ltd

Assessments

A short course is assessed as follows:

  • A final quiz (multiple choice, achieve 75% to pass, unlimited attempts).
  • A short case study written response (suggested answers are revealed for reflection).
  • Knowledge checks are included as you progress through the course material (these are not assessed).
